West Ham crushed Blackburn 5-1 in the FA Cup 5th round at Ewood Park to book a place in the 6th round.

The home side actually took the lead when Marshall scored on 20 minutes but Moses equalised just six minutes later and Payet put the Hammers ahead going into the half-time break when he netted on 36 minutes.

Emmanuel Emenike started his first game for West Ham since joining on-loan from Fenerbahce over the summer transfer window.

Emenike scored on his full debut on 64 minutes and bagged a brace when he extended the away sides lead further on 85 minutes.

Payet wrapped up a memorable win with an incredible solo effort just before the final whistle.
